CD44, also known as Phagocytic Glycoprotein-1 (Pgp-1) or OFA-125 antigen, is a transmembrane glycoprotein that plays a crucial role in cell adhesion, migration, and proliferation. It is widely expressed in various cell types, including hematopoietic cells, epithelial cells, and fibroblasts. CD44 is involved in numerous biological processes such as immune response, tissue repair, and cancer metastasis.
Discovery and Evolution: The discovery of CD44 dates back to the 1980s when it was first identified as a cell surface marker for hematopoietic cells. Over the years, extensive research has unveiled its complex structure and diverse functions. CD44 exists in multiple isoforms due to alternative splicing, which adds to its functional versatility.
Clinical and Research Significance: In clinical settings, CD44 has emerged as a potential biomarker for various diseases, particularly cancers. Its expression levels have been correlated with tumor progression and metastasis. In research, CD44 is a focal point for understanding cell-cell interactions, stem cell biology, and the mechanisms of tissue regeneration.
